The Time We Are Given
Introduction:
- Hosts: Lavinia Spirit Toe and Marital Nemecheck
- Topic: Exploring the essential dimensions of inner healing and freedom within Christianity, based on their Encounter Ministry School of Healing.
Episode Highlights:
- Introduction to Inner Healing:
- Definition of inner healing and its various aspects: healing emotional wounds from the past and overcoming lies through deliverance prayer.
- The importance of addressing emotional wounds and being set free from lies for overall healing and well-being.
- Reflecting on experiences and understanding the concept of inner healing.
- Christianity as a Therapeutic Religion:
- Quoting Pope Benedict XVI, emphasizing healing as a fundamental aspect of the apostolic mission and Christian faith.
- Discussing the idea of Christianity being a religion of healing and what it means for believers.
- Addressing the misconceptions about seeking healing and the significance of pursuing healing in faith.
- Dimensions of Healing and Freedom:
- Exploring the multi-dimensional aspects of healing, including physical, psychological, and spiritual healing.
- Reflecting on biblical passages and verses that emphasize Jesus' healing mission and the significance of inner healing and freedom.
- Understanding salvation as a process that involves reconciliation, physical healing, and spiritual liberation.
- Inner Healing Principles:
- The role of openness and faith in the process of inner healing, emphasizing the need for a personal relationship with Jesus.
- The importance of acknowledging pain and confronting emotional wounds in the journey towards inner healing.
- Highlighting the necessity of forgiveness in the inner healing process and addressing misconceptions about forgiveness.
